Bridge Carbon Management, Accelerating Progress on the Journey

In this paper, our lead consultant, Lowri Swygart contributed to exploring WSP's global commitment to achieving net-zero greenhouse-gas emissions across the company’s value chain by 2040, highlighting accelerated pledges from Australia, Denmark, Finland, New Zealand, Sweden, and the United Kingdom to halve the carbon footprint of designs and advice by 2030. It offers insights on the current status of decarbonisation in bridge projects and across the industry, and discusses strategies to advance these efforts toward achieving net zero.
